FINANCE REVIEW SUMMARY — Board Distribution

The review recommends retiring the Lanthorn product line at fiscal year-end. Revenue has declined 22% over eight quarters while support costs rose steadily. Wind-down provisions, warranty reserves, and customer migration costs are fully modeled and within the approved envelope. Management concurs with the recommendation. The strategic rationale is set out in the note below.

board note of kadug-tawig: Only 5 of the 100 pilot accounts renewed Oliath, so a churn review is set for April 15.

## Deployment

The Pickforge optimizer runs as a single stateless service per warehouse region. Deploy behind the internal load balancer and ensure the route-cost model file is mounted read-only before startup, or the solver falls back to naive ordering. Scale horizontally only after verifying cache affinity. Each instance must start with the configuration shown below.

service settings:
ralael:
  pin: 7453
  tenant: zorath
  seal: seal_087806e4
  metrics_host: metrics.ralael.paliqworks.example
  standby_team: fraath
  escalation: praok-istiel
  nonce: 10e083

Hi all,

The quarterly fire drill at Dallworth House takes place Thursday morning. Assistants are responsible for roll call at the assembly point on Penner Green. Collect the printed headcount sheets from the front desk before 9:00 and tick off your team as they arrive. Return the sheets to reception afterwards. To access the sheet cabinet behind the desk, enter the code shown below.

door code, kaguf-fafof: bdg-TT-0